Kh. Kim et al., Determination of aloesin in plasma by high-performance liquid chromatography as fluorescent 9-anthroyl derivative, ARCH PH RES, 21(6), 1998, pp. 651-656
A sensitive high-performance liquid chromatographic (HPLC) method for the d
etermination of aloesin in plasma was developed. After solid-phase extracti
on from plasma and derivatization of aloesin and compound AD-I, which was p
repared from aloesin asa internal standard, with 9-anthroylnitrile in the p
resence of quinuclidine, the derivatives were separated on a Inertsil ODS-3
column using acetonitrile/methanol/water (3:1:6) as a mobile phase, and de
tected fluorimetrically at 460 nm with excitation at 360 nm. The detection
limit of aloesin was 3.2 ng/ml in plasma (S/N=3).
